Qualitative Analysis - Problem 8

Description:

Problem − Which among the following statement(s) is/are true? Justify.

a) CCl4 gives white precipitate with AgNO3 resulting in positive silver nitrate test.

b) Nitrobenzene and benzoic acid can be separated through extraction by using ether and NaHCO3.

c) KOH is used to absorb CO2 evolved during estimation of carbon in organic compound.

d) The correct formula of Prussian blue complex is Fe4[Fe(CN)6]3.

Solution

a) CCL4 gives white precipitate with AgNO3resulting in positive silver nitrate test…. (False!!)

  • CCL4 is a covalent compound and does not ionize.

  • Thus, due to the absence of any free Cl- ions in the solution, the AgNO3 does not result in the formation of white precipitate of AgCl.

b) Nitrobenzene and benzoic acid can be separated through extraction by using ether and NaHCO3…… (True!!)

  • When a mixture of nitrobenzene and benzoic acid are shaken with a  dilute solution of NaHCO3 and ether, the nitrobenzene moves to the ether layer due to increased solubility in organic solvent, while benzoic acid reacts with basic NaHCO3 to form water-soluble salt which goes into the aqueous layer.

  • Distillation of the organic solvent layer gives nitrobenzene.

  • The aqueous layer when treated with dil.HCl,  benzoic acid gets precipitated, which is collected after filtration.

c) KOH is used to absorb CO2 evolved during estimation of carbon in organic compound…. (True!!)

  • AnswerCO2 is slightly acidic in nature such that it reacts with basic KOH to give K2CO3 according to the reaction.

  • 2KOH + CO2 → K2CO3 + H2O

d) The correct formula of  Prussian blue complex (ferri ferrocyanide) which is iron(III)hexacyanoferrate(II) is Fe4[Fe(CN)6]3 …. (True!!)
